Dentons wins Scotland IP Transactions Firm of the Year at the Managing IP Awards 2020

Posting Date: 2020.03.06

Glasgow—Dentons has won Scotland IP Transactions Firm of the Year at the Managing IP Awards 2020 which took place in London on 5 March. 

The Managing IP Awards are run by Managing Intellectual Property magazine and recognise firms, individuals and companies who have worked on the most innovative and challenging IP work over the past year.

Alison Bryce, Glasgow-based partner in Dentons' UK Technology, Media and Telecoms team, said, "Having advised several major international companies on Scots law and assisted many high profile Scottish clients with international matters over the past year, we're incredibly proud that our IP team has been recognised for the high quality work we are doing in Scotland.

"Demand for IP advice in the Scottish market continues to grow as Scotland attracts entrepreneurs, investors and businesses from around the world. We are delighted as one of the few firms in the region to have a practice group that is exclusively dedicated to intellectual property – as well as a network spanning over 70 countries – to be awarded this accolade." 

Dentons advises on the commercialisation and other exploitation of all types of IP rights, with a focus on IP licensing, and IP portfolio acquisitions and sales, as well as collaborations. The practice covers all areas of IP, including franchising, IT/outsourcing, media and telecoms, and the team advises clients across a broad range of sectors, including food and drink, high tech manufacturing, technology and software, branding, life sciences, FMCG, media, fashion and oil and gas.

32 Dentons lawyers were recently recognised in World Trademark Review's 2020 WTR 1000 ranking for the world's leading trademark professionals, including partners Alison Bryce and Ross Nicol in Scotland.
